You can politely ask your teacher for extra help by approaching them after class or sending them an email to schedule a meeting. Be respectful of their time and express your willingness to put in the effort to improve.

How do you politely inform a chemistry teacher that he is wrong about something?

If you feel the chemistry teacher is wrong then have your facts straight; have any literature contrary to what the chemistry teacher has said and stay after class to discuss it will the chemistry teacher and do not discuss this while other students are present in class.


How can I politely remind my teacher about the recommendation letter they agreed to write for me?

You can politely remind your teacher about the recommendation letter by sending them a friendly email or speaking to them in person. You can say something like, "I just wanted to check in and see if you had any updates on the recommendation letter you kindly agreed to write for me. I appreciate your help and understand if you need more time."

If a teacher who works with children after school and on holidays builds up comp time instead of extra pay can the teacher take that comp time anytime they want?

No, the school must agree to how the teacher would like to use the comp time. Typically, when the request is reasonable, schools will try to accommodate the teacher. It's when the request is not reasonable that there is a problem.
